Illumination
The illumination system implemented
at Dhamra Port is designed to
ensure the best of environmental
practices worldwide. The Lighting
management has been identified as
one of the key measures to mitigate
light pollution from the port lighting
system which has an adverse impact
on the Olive Ridley turtles, one of the
rare species of its kind, prevalent in
this part of the world. In principle,
L&T is strictly adhering to the Lighting
missions advocated by IUCN (The
International Union for Conservation
of Nature) lighting experts. They
have helped DPCL to choose and
select the specific lighting fixtures
which would minimize light spillage
and does not misguide or migrate
the turtles.

Cast House
Liquid iron and slag from the tap-
hole flow down a deep trench called
a “trough”. Set across and inside
the trough is a block of refractory,
called a “skimmer”, which has a
small opening underneath it. The
hot metal flows through this skimmer
opening, over the “iron dam” and
down through the iron runners.

Instrumentation
A state-of-the-art electrical system
has been installed at VSP, which
comprises of HT and LT panels
apart from indoor and outdoor
transformers. All the substations are
automated by means of intelligent
control system. The SAS (Sub-station
Automation System) co-ordinates
with the remaining electrical system
in the plant and optimizes the power
consumption.
The level 1 of automation system
consists of Distributed Control
System which centralizes the
entire blast furnace operation.
